Domande con tag 'c++'

3
risposte

Idiomaticità di macro in C ++

I macro sono considerati una cosa buona da uno e il male da un altro. C'è una regola empirica quando e quando non usare le macro in C ++? Quando sono le macro idiomatiche e quando dovrebbero essere evitate?     
posta 29.06.2015 - 20:18
4
risposte

Che cosa offrono altre lingue quando si tratta di tecnologie infrastrutturali che potrebbero indicare il suo vantaggio rispetto a C in futuro?

Ho seguito le domande dell'intervista e ne ho visto uno che mi ha fatto fermare e pensare per un po '. Inizia con una citazione e ti chiede informazioni sulla tua interpretazione e se sei d'accordo o meno. "For infrastructure technology, C...
posta 12.08.2013 - 21:01
2
risposte

Refactoring C ++ [chiuso]

So che ci sono alcuni altro domande sul refactoring di C ++ , ma nessuno soddisfa i miei bisogni. Ho uno sfondo in programmazione Java e Python, ma ora mi sto avvicinando al C ++. Ho letto (e assolutamente amo) libri sulla codifica agile,...
posta 05.06.2013 - 17:12
2
risposte

Come vedere i bit di un intero in Visual Studio [chiuso]

Per quanto ne so non è possibile vedere i bit di un intero in Visual Studio, puoi vedere le variabili in formato decimale o esadecimale nelle finestre di Locals and Watch nel debugger. Perché questa limitazione è presente e ci sono strumenti...
posta 09.04.2013 - 19:30
2
risposte

La riscrittura di un codice Java in C ++ usando JNI per migliorare le prestazioni è una buona idea? [chiuso]

Ho provato a riscrivere alcune funzioni Java in C ++ e le ho chiamate usando JNI . Ho osservato che è necessario più tempo per eseguire le funzioni native C ++ rispetto alle funzioni Java, a causa dell'overhead JNI. Poiché è opinione diffusa...
posta 03.09.2013 - 08:10
8
risposte

Dovrei codificarmi da solo?

Come mi è sempre piaciuto fare le cose da solo, ho scelto di programmare in C ++ piuttosto che Visual Basic all'università perché potevo vedere cosa stava succedendo e come funzionava. Tuttavia, a volte mi sento come se stessi sprecando il mi...
posta 21.04.2011 - 15:52
2
risposte

Il primo dei dieci comandamenti per programmatori C ++ di Steve Oualline è stato trascritto correttamente?

Non ho il libro "Practical C ++ Programming" di Steve Oualline ma stavo leggendo i suoi dieci comandamenti per i programmatori C ++ su link e mi chiedevo se il primo è stato correttamente trascritto? Per riferimento la trascrizione è: "1. N...
posta 05.08.2013 - 23:32
6
risposte

C ++: chiamata di funzioni non membro con la stessa sintassi di quelle membro

Una cosa che vorrei fare in C ++ è chiamare le funzioni non membro con la stessa sintassi che chiamate funzioni membro: class A { }; void f( A & this ) { /* ... */ } // ... A a; a.f(); // this is the same as f(a); Ovviamente questo può...
posta 17.01.2011 - 15:27
1
risposta

Ha senso scegliere UTF-32, in base alla preoccupazione che alcune regole di base vengano interrotte per UTF-8?

Sto lavorando su un progetto C ++ multipiattaforma, che non considera Unicode, e ho bisogno di modifiche per supportare unicode. Seguono due scelte e devo decidere quale scegliere. Uso di UTF-8 (std :: string) che faciliterà il supporto d...
posta 17.04.2014 - 12:06
2
risposte

Qual è il vantaggio dell'utilizzo della struttura dei dati della mappa?

Sono membro di un sito web di codifica online e oggi, quando ho presentato una soluzione in C ++, ho visto che c'erano molte più risposte in C ++ che richiedevano molto meno tempo. Le soluzioni erano aperte, quindi ho proseguito con alcune di es...
posta 02.11.2011 - 17:21